[PATCH 0/4] x86/hvmloader: Fixes/improvements

Andrew Cooper posted 4 patches 1 year, 8 months ago
Patches applied successfully (tree, apply log)
git fetch https://gitlab.com/xen-project/patchew/xen tags/patchew/20220824105915.32127-1-andrew.cooper3@citrix.com
Test gitlab-ci failed
tools/firmware/hvmloader/Makefile    |  3 +-
tools/firmware/hvmloader/config.h    |  2 +-
tools/firmware/hvmloader/hvmloader.c |  1 -
tools/firmware/hvmloader/mp_tables.c |  2 +-
tools/firmware/hvmloader/smp.c       | 46 ++++++++++++------
tools/firmware/hvmloader/util.c      | 78 +-----------------------------
tools/firmware/hvmloader/util.h      | 94 +++++++++++++++++++++++++++++-------
7 files changed, 112 insertions(+), 114 deletions(-)
[PATCH 0/4] x86/hvmloader: Fixes/improvements
Posted by Andrew Cooper 1 year, 8 months ago
All encountered while debugging a regression in Xen 4.17.

They're all very trivial, and addressing low hanging fruit.

Andrew Cooper (4):
  x86/hvmloader: SMP improvements
  x86/hvmloader: Don't build as PIC/PIE
  x86/hvmloader: Don't override stddef.h
  x86/hvmloader: Move various helpers to being static inlines

 tools/firmware/hvmloader/Makefile    |  3 +-
 tools/firmware/hvmloader/config.h    |  2 +-
 tools/firmware/hvmloader/hvmloader.c |  1 -
 tools/firmware/hvmloader/mp_tables.c |  2 +-
 tools/firmware/hvmloader/smp.c       | 46 ++++++++++++------
 tools/firmware/hvmloader/util.c      | 78 +-----------------------------
 tools/firmware/hvmloader/util.h      | 94 +++++++++++++++++++++++++++++-------
 7 files changed, 112 insertions(+), 114 deletions(-)

-- 
2.11.0